Overview
The Tobias Langdon House, circa 1710, is a rare and remarkable surviving residence set within one of the few intact colonial-era neighborhoods in New England’s most attractive seaport town. Rich in historic, character and timeless appeal, the home has been thoughtfully updated to provide the comfort, efficiency, and ease of modern living while preserving its extraordinary architectural integrity. Located in the heart of Portsmouth’s coveted South End on a low-trafficked side street, the home offers a rare sense of privacy and tranquility just steps from the vibrant energy of the city. Inside, you’ll find original wide-plank flooring, authentic architectural details, gracious 8-foot ceilings, and generously scaled rooms that reflect the craftsmanship of a bygone era, all enhanced by abundant natural light that creates a warm and inviting atmosphere throughout. Every detail tells a story, from the preserved period features to the carefully integrated modern systems, including central air conditioning, a new heating system, updated electrical, and the added peace of mind of a full-house generator. The cedar shake roof further underscores the home’s authenticity while complementing its enduring aesthetic. Set on an oversized lot, the property unfolds into a private backyard garden oasis with serene river views, framed by mature, flowering landscaping inc exotic Japanese maple and cherry trees that change beautifully with the seasons. An expansive, fully equipped outdoor kitchen creates the perfect setting for effortless entertaining and unforgettable gatherings under the open sky. Adding to the home’s exceptional rarity and convenience is 3-car parking providing ease and flexibility. From this unparalleled location, you are just moments from Market Square, Prescott Park, the waterfront, and an array of acclaimed restaurants, boutiques, and cultural attractions that define Portsmouth as one of the most desirable small seaside cities in New England.
